Fallout: London is Finally Here, Allowing You to Explore a Post-Apocalyptic Version of the UK Capital

Available for free on GOG and compatible with the Steam version of Fallout 4.

The FOLON team has finally released Fallout: London, a highly anticipated DLC-sized mod for Bethesda's Fallout 4, initially set to launch back in April but later postponed due to compatibility issues caused by Fallout 4's next-gen update.

In development since 2019, the new mod allows players to explore the previously unseen world of a post-apocalyptic version of the UK capital. Fallout: London is non-commercial and was created by a team of Fallout fans, many of whom are Londoners themselves, which allowed them to convey the atmosphere and recreate the landmarks of London in such great detail.

FOLON/Bethesda

The mod's gameplay starts in 2237, between the events of the first and the second games and 50 years prior to Fallout 4's main story taking place. Unlike the previous games in the series, the new mod is set outside the United States, presenting a novel environment, new post-war cultures and original factions, and the exploration of the influence of the Resource Wars on Britain.

The mod is a DLC-sized expansion for Bethesda's Fallout 4, requiring the base game and all of the DLC to be installed. The expansion can be downloaded on GOG for free and is compatible with the Steam version of Fallout 4, with the team noting that they currently don't plan on releasing the mod for consoles.
